.ukw-cg{position:relative;background:var(--color-background, #0A0A0A);color:var(--color-foreground, #FFFFFF);overflow:hidden;isolation:isolate;padding:1.5rem 0 4rem}@media(min-width:750px){.ukw-cg{padding:2rem 0 5rem}}@media(min-width:990px){.ukw-cg{padding:2.5rem 0 6rem}}.ukw-cg__wrap{position:relative;z-index:2;max-width:var(--page-width, 1400px);width:100%;margin:0 auto;padding:0 var(--page-margin, 1.25rem);box-sizing:border-box}.visually-hidden{position:absolute!important;width:1px;height:1px;padding:0;margin:-1px;overflow:hidden;clip:rect(0,0,0,0);white-space:nowrap;border:0}.ukw-cg__tabs{margin:0 calc(-1 * var(--page-margin, 1.25rem)) 1rem;border-bottom:1px solid color-mix(in srgb,var(--color-foreground, #FFFFFF) 8%,transparent)}.ukw-cg__tabs-track{display:flex;gap:0;overflow-x:auto;-webkit-overflow-scrolling:touch;scrollbar-width:none;padding:0 var(--page-margin, 1.25rem)}.ukw-cg__tabs-track::-webkit-scrollbar{display:none}.ukw-cg__tab{flex-shrink:0;padding:.85rem .9rem;font-family:var(--font-accent--family, var(--font-h, inherit));font-size:.6875rem;font-weight:700;letter-spacing:.18em;text-transform:uppercase;text-decoration:none;white-space:nowrap;color:color-mix(in srgb,var(--color-foreground, #FFFFFF) 45%,transparent);border-bottom:2px solid transparent;margin-bottom:-1px;transition:color .2s ease,border-color .2s ease}.ukw-cg__tab+.ukw-cg__tab{margin-left:.5rem}.ukw-cg__tab:hover{color:var(--color-foreground, #FFFFFF)}.ukw-cg__tab.is-active{color:var(--ukw-accent);border-bottom-color:var(--ukw-accent)}@media(min-width:990px){.ukw-cg__tabs{display:none}}.ukw-cg__bar{display:flex;align-items:center;gap:.75rem;padding:1rem 1.2rem;margin:0 0 1rem;min-height:64px;background:linear-gradient(180deg,color-mix(in srgb,var(--ukw-accent) 4%,transparent),color-mix(in srgb,var(--ukw-accent) 1%,transparent));border:1px solid color-mix(in srgb,var(--color-foreground, #FFFFFF) 8%,transparent);border-radius:4px;box-sizing:border-box}@media(min-width:750px){.ukw-cg__bar{padding:1.1rem 1.4rem}}@media(min-width:990px){.ukw-cg__bar{padding:1.2rem 1.5rem;min-height:72px}}.ukw-cg__bar--tools{justify-content:space-between;gap:.75rem;flex-wrap:wrap}@media(min-width:750px){.ukw-cg__bar--tools{flex-wrap:nowrap;gap:1rem}}.ukw-cg__bar-left{display:flex;align-items:baseline;gap:.7rem;min-width:0;flex:1 1 auto}.ukw-cg__bar-right-tools{display:flex;align-items:center;gap:.5rem;flex-shrink:0}.ukw-cg__bar-title{margin:0;font-family:var(--font-h, var(--font-heading--family, inherit));font-weight:800;font-style:italic;font-size:1rem;letter-spacing:.04em;text-transform:uppercase;color:var(--color-foreground-heading, #FFFFFF)}@media(min-width:750px){.ukw-cg__bar-title{font-size:1.125rem}}.ukw-cg__bar-count{font-family:var(--font-accent--family, var(--font-h, inherit));font-size:.6875rem;letter-spacing:.18em;text-transform:uppercase;font-weight:700;color:color-mix(in srgb,var(--color-foreground, #FFFFFF) 50%,transparent);white-space:nowrap}.ukw-cg__sort{position:relative;display:inline-flex;align-items:center;flex:1 1 auto}@media(min-width:750px){.ukw-cg__sort{flex:0 0 auto}}.ukw-cg__sort-select{appearance:none;-webkit-appearance:none;width:100%;padding:.65rem 2rem .65rem .95rem;min-height:40px;font-family:var(--font-accent--family, var(--font-h, inherit));font-size:.6875rem;letter-spacing:.18em;text-transform:uppercase;font-weight:700;color:var(--color-foreground, #FFFFFF);background:#00000080;border:1px solid color-mix(in srgb,var(--color-foreground, #FFFFFF) 14%,transparent);border-radius:3px;cursor:pointer;transition:border-color .2s ease}@media(min-width:750px){.ukw-cg__sort-select{min-width:9rem}}.ukw-cg__sort-select:hover,.ukw-cg__sort-select:focus{border-color:var(--ukw-accent);outline:0}.ukw-cg__sort-select option{background:#0a0a0a;color:#fff}.ukw-cg__sort-caret{position:absolute;right:.75rem;top:50%;transform:translateY(-50%);color:color-mix(in srgb,var(--color-foreground, #FFFFFF) 60%,transparent);pointer-events:none}.ukw-cg__view{display:inline-flex;align-items:stretch;border:1px solid color-mix(in srgb,var(--color-foreground, #FFFFFF) 14%,transparent);border-radius:3px;overflow:hidden;background:#00000080}.ukw-cg__view-btn{display:inline-flex;align-items:center;justify-content:center;width:40px;height:40px;background:transparent;border:0;color:color-mix(in srgb,var(--color-foreground, #FFFFFF) 50%,transparent);cursor:pointer;transition:color .2s ease,background .2s ease}.ukw-cg__view-btn+.ukw-cg__view-btn{border-left:1px solid color-mix(in srgb,var(--color-foreground, #FFFFFF) 14%,transparent)}.ukw-cg__view-btn:hover{color:var(--color-foreground, #FFFFFF)}.ukw-cg__view-btn.is-active{color:var(--ukw-accent);background:color-mix(in srgb,var(--ukw-accent) 10%,transparent)}.ukw-cg__layout{display:grid;grid-template-columns:1fr;gap:1.25rem}@media(min-width:990px){.ukw-cg__layout{grid-template-columns:16rem minmax(0,1fr);gap:2rem;align-items:start}}@media(min-width:1200px){.ukw-cg__layout{grid-template-columns:17rem minmax(0,1fr);gap:2.5rem}}.ukw-cg__sidebar{display:flex;flex-direction:column;gap:1rem}@media(max-width:989px){.ukw-cg__sidebar{display:none}.ukw-cg__sidebar.is-open{display:flex}.ukw-cg__sidebar.is-open .ukw-cg__cats{display:none}}@media(max-width:989px){.ukw-cg__bar{padding:.85rem 1rem;min-height:auto;gap:.5rem}.ukw-cg__bar-title{font-size:.9375rem}.ukw-cg__bar-left{flex:1 1 100%}.ukw-cg__sort-select{padding:.55rem 1.8rem .55rem .75rem;font-size:.625rem;min-height:36px}.ukw-cg__view-btn{width:36px;height:36px}}.ukw-cg__cats{padding:1.4rem 1.2rem 1.5rem;background:#ffffff05;border:1px solid color-mix(in srgb,var(--color-foreground, #FFFFFF) 8%,transparent);border-radius:4px}.ukw-cg__cats-season{display:block;font-family:var(--font-accent--family, var(--font-h, inherit));font-size:.625rem;letter-spacing:.25em;text-transform:uppercase;font-weight:700;color:color-mix(in srgb,var(--ukw-accent) 70%,transparent);margin-bottom:.5rem}.ukw-cg__cats-heading{margin:0 0 1rem;font-family:var(--font-h, var(--font-heading--family, inherit));font-weight:800;font-size:1.0625rem;letter-spacing:.04em;text-transform:uppercase;color:var(--color-foreground-heading, #FFFFFF)}.ukw-cg__cats-list{list-style:none;padding:0;margin:0;display:flex;flex-direction:column}.ukw-cg__cats-item{position:relative}.ukw-cg__cats-item.is-active:after{content:"";position:absolute;right:-1.2rem;top:25%;bottom:25%;width:2px;background:var(--ukw-accent)}.ukw-cg__cats-link{display:flex;align-items:center;justify-content:space-between;gap:.75rem;padding:.7rem 0;font-family:var(--font-accent--family, var(--font-h, inherit));font-size:.75rem;letter-spacing:.18em;text-transform:uppercase;font-weight:700;text-decoration:none;color:color-mix(in srgb,var(--color-foreground, #FFFFFF) 55%,transparent);border-bottom:1px solid color-mix(in srgb,var(--color-foreground, #FFFFFF) 5%,transparent);transition:color .2s ease}.ukw-cg__cats-item:last-child .ukw-cg__cats-link{border-bottom:0}.ukw-cg__cats-link:hover{color:var(--color-foreground, #FFFFFF)}.ukw-cg__cats-item.is-active .ukw-cg__cats-link{color:var(--ukw-accent)}.ukw-cg__cats-count{font-size:.75rem;letter-spacing:.04em;color:color-mix(in srgb,var(--color-foreground, #FFFFFF) 35%,transparent)}.ukw-cg__cats-item.is-active .ukw-cg__cats-count{color:var(--ukw-accent)}.ukw-cg__help{padding:1.35rem 1.2rem 1.4rem;background:#ffffff05;border:1px solid color-mix(in srgb,var(--color-foreground, #FFFFFF) 8%,transparent);border-radius:4px;display:flex;flex-direction:column;align-items:flex-start;gap:.4rem}.ukw-cg__help-icon{display:inline-flex;align-items:center;justify-content:center;width:36px;height:36px;margin-bottom:.4rem;color:var(--ukw-accent);background:color-mix(in srgb,var(--ukw-accent) 10%,transparent);border-radius:50%}.ukw-cg__help-heading{margin:0;font-family:var(--font-h, var(--font-heading--family, inherit));font-weight:800;font-size:1rem;letter-spacing:.02em;color:var(--color-foreground-heading, #FFFFFF)}.ukw-cg__help-sub{margin:0;font-family:var(--font-accent--family, var(--font-h, inherit));font-size:.625rem;letter-spacing:.18em;text-transform:uppercase;font-weight:600;line-height:1.6;color:color-mix(in srgb,var(--color-foreground, #FFFFFF) 50%,transparent)}.ukw-cg__help-btn{align-self:stretch;display:inline-flex;align-items:center;justify-content:center;margin-top:.85rem;padding:.75rem 1rem;min-height:42px;font-family:var(--font-accent--family, var(--font-h, inherit));font-size:.6875rem;letter-spacing:.22em;text-transform:uppercase;font-weight:700;text-decoration:none;color:var(--color-foreground, #FFFFFF);background:transparent;border:1px solid color-mix(in srgb,var(--color-foreground, #FFFFFF) 18%,transparent);transition:background .2s ease,color .2s ease,border-color .2s ease}.ukw-cg__help-btn:hover{color:var(--ukw-accent);border-color:var(--ukw-accent);background:color-mix(in srgb,var(--ukw-accent) 8%,transparent)}.ukw-cg__main{min-width:0}.ukw-cg__grid{display:grid;grid-template-columns:repeat(2,1fr);gap:.75rem}@media(min-width:750px){.ukw-cg__grid{grid-template-columns:repeat(3,1fr);gap:1.25rem}}@media(min-width:990px){.ukw-cg__grid{grid-template-columns:repeat(var(--ukw-cg-cols-desktop, 3),minmax(0,1fr));gap:1.25rem}}@media(min-width:1200px){.ukw-cg__grid{gap:1.5rem}}.ukw-cg__grid.is-list{grid-template-columns:1fr;gap:.75rem}.ukw-cg__grid.is-list .ukw-cg__card{flex-direction:row;align-items:center;gap:1rem;padding:.75rem}.ukw-cg__grid.is-list .ukw-cg__media{width:7rem;min-width:7rem;aspect-ratio:1;margin-bottom:0}@media(min-width:750px){.ukw-cg__grid.is-list .ukw-cg__media{width:9rem;min-width:9rem}}.ukw-cg__grid.is-list .ukw-cg__body{flex:1 1 auto}.ukw-cg__card{position:relative;display:flex;flex-direction:column;padding:.875rem;background:#ffffff08;-webkit-backdrop-filter:blur(20px);backdrop-filter:blur(20px);border:1px solid rgba(255,255,255,.07);text-decoration:none;color:inherit;overflow:hidden;isolation:isolate;transition:border-color .3s ease,background .3s ease,transform .3s ease}@media(min-width:750px){.ukw-cg__card{padding:1.25rem}}.ukw-cg__card:hover{border-color:color-mix(in srgb,var(--ukw-accent) 30%,transparent);background:#ffffff0d;transform:translateY(-3px)}.ukw-cg__flag{position:absolute;top:.75rem;left:.75rem;z-index:3;padding:.25rem .55rem;font-family:var(--font-accent--family, var(--font-h, inherit));font-size:.5625rem;letter-spacing:.2em;font-weight:700;text-transform:uppercase;color:#0a0a0a;background:var(--ukw-accent)}.ukw-cg__media{position:relative;aspect-ratio:1;width:100%;margin-bottom:1rem;display:flex;align-items:center;justify-content:center;isolation:isolate;background:linear-gradient(180deg,#ffffff0a,#fff0)}.ukw-cg__media-glow{position:absolute;top:15%;right:10%;bottom:5%;left:10%;background:radial-gradient(circle at center,color-mix(in srgb,var(--ukw-accent) 14%,transparent),transparent 70%);opacity:.3;z-index:0}.ukw-cg__img{position:relative;z-index:1;width:100%;height:100%;object-fit:contain;padding:.5rem;box-sizing:border-box;mix-blend-mode:lighten;filter:drop-shadow(0 12px 25px rgba(0,0,0,.4));transition:transform .5s cubic-bezier(.2,.8,.2,1)}.ukw-cg__card:hover .ukw-cg__img{transform:scale(1.08)}.ukw-cg__placeholder{width:100%;height:100%;display:grid;place-items:center}.ukw-cg__placeholder svg{width:50%;opacity:.25}.ukw-cg__body{display:flex;flex-direction:column;gap:.5rem}.ukw-cg__row{display:flex;align-items:flex-start;justify-content:space-between;gap:.5rem}.ukw-cg__id{min-width:0}.ukw-cg__eyebrow{display:block;font-family:var(--font-accent--family, var(--font-h, inherit));font-size:.5625rem;letter-spacing:.22em;font-weight:600;text-transform:uppercase;color:color-mix(in srgb,var(--color-foreground, #FFFFFF) 50%,transparent);margin-bottom:.15rem}@media(min-width:750px){.ukw-cg__eyebrow{font-size:.625rem}}.ukw-cg__title{font-family:var(--font-h, var(--font-heading--family, inherit));font-weight:700;font-size:.9375rem;line-height:1.1;letter-spacing:-.01em;text-transform:uppercase;color:var(--color-foreground-heading, #FFFFFF);margin:0;overflow:hidden;display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ical}@media(min-width:750px){.ukw-cg__title{font-size:1.0625rem}}.ukw-cg__price{flex-shrink:0;font-family:var(--font-h, var(--font-heading--family, inherit));font-weight:700;font-size:.875rem;color:var(--ukw-accent);white-space:nowrap}@media(min-width:750px){.ukw-cg__price{font-size:1rem}}.ukw-cg__rating{display:flex;align-items:center;gap:.35rem}.ukw-cg__stars{display:inline-flex;gap:1px;color:var(--ukw-accent)}.ukw-cg__rating-count{font-family:var(--font-accent--family, var(--font-h, inherit));font-size:.625rem;letter-spacing:.1em;color:color-mix(in srgb,var(--color-foreground, #FFFFFF) 40%,transparent)}.ukw-cg__foot{display:flex;align-items:center;justify-content:space-between;gap:.5rem;margin-top:.5rem}.ukw-cg__swatches{display:inline-flex;gap:.3rem;align-items:center}.ukw-cg__swatch{width:14px;height:14px;border-radius:50%;border:1px solid color-mix(in srgb,var(--color-foreground, #FFFFFF) 20%,transparent);display:inline-block}.ukw-cg__swatch--more{width:auto;height:auto;padding:0 .4rem;border-radius:999px;font-size:.5625rem;font-weight:700;font-family:var(--font-accent--family, var(--font-h, inherit));background:transparent;color:color-mix(in srgb,var(--color-foreground, #FFFFFF) 45%,transparent);line-height:16px}.ukw-cg__no-swatches{display:inline-block;height:14px}.ukw-cg__arrow{flex-shrink:0;display:inline-flex;align-items:center;justify-content:center;width:36px;height:36px;background:var(--ukw-accent);color:#0a0a0a;transition:filter .2s ease,transform .15s ease}@media(min-width:750px){.ukw-cg__arrow{width:40px;height:40px}}.ukw-cg__arrow svg{width:16px;height:16px}.ukw-cg__card:hover .ukw-cg__arrow{filter:brightness(1.1);box-shadow:0 0 20px color-mix(in srgb,var(--ukw-accent) 30%,transparent)}.ukw-cg__card:active .ukw-cg__arrow{transform:scale(.92)}.ukw-cg__pagination{display:flex;justify-content:center;align-items:center;gap:.4rem;margin:2.5rem 0 0;padding:1.5rem 0 0;border-top:1px solid color-mix(in srgb,var(--color-foreground, #FFFFFF) 6%,transparent)}@media(min-width:750px){.ukw-cg__pagination{gap:.5rem;margin-top:3rem}}.ukw-cg__page-link{display:inline-flex;align-items:center;justify-content:center;min-width:40px;min-height:40px;padding:0 .6rem;font-family:var(--font-accent--family, var(--font-h, inherit));font-size:.75rem;font-weight:700;letter-spacing:.1em;color:color-mix(in srgb,var(--color-foreground, #FFFFFF) 60%,transparent);background:#ffffff08;border:1px solid color-mix(in srgb,var(--color-foreground, #FFFFFF) 10%,transparent);text-decoration:none;transition:color .2s ease,border-color .2s ease,background .2s ease}.ukw-cg__page-link:hover{color:var(--ukw-accent);border-color:color-mix(in srgb,var(--ukw-accent) 50%,transparent)}.ukw-cg__page-link.is-current{color:#0a0a0a;background:var(--ukw-accent);border-color:var(--ukw-accent)}.ukw-cg__page-link--dots{border:0;background:transparent;cursor:default}.ukw-cg__page-link--nav{min-width:44px}.ukw-cg__empty{text-align:center;padding:4rem 1rem;border:1px dashed color-mix(in srgb,var(--color-foreground, #FFFFFF) 12%,transparent)}.ukw-cg__empty-title{font-family:var(--font-h, var(--font-heading--family, inherit));font-weight:800;font-size:1.25rem;text-transform:uppercase;color:var(--color-foreground-heading, #FFFFFF);margin:0 0 .5rem}.ukw-cg__empty-sub{font-family:var(--font-body--family, inherit);font-size:.9375rem;color:color-mix(in srgb,var(--color-foreground, #FFFFFF) 60%,transparent);margin:0 0 1.5rem}.ukw-cg__empty-cta{display:inline-flex;padding:.85rem 1.5rem;background:var(--ukw-accent);color:#0a0a0a;font-family:var(--font-accent--family, var(--font-h, inherit));font-size:.75rem;letter-spacing:.2em;text-transform:uppercase;font-weight:700;text-decoration:none}@media(prefers-reduced-motion:reduce){.ukw-cg__card,.ukw-cg__img,.ukw-cg__arrow,.ukw-cg__page-link{transition:none;transform:none!important}}
/*# sourceMappingURL=/cdn/shop/t/1/assets/section-ukw-collection-grid.css.map */
